Substitutions and Variations

Are you looking to switch things up a bit with this Mexican Calzone recipe by Chef Joey? Whether you’re trying to cater to dietary restrictions or simply want to experiment with new flavors, there are several ingredient swaps and variations you can make to create your perfect calzone.

First of all, if you’re not a fan of mushrooms, feel free to leave them out or replace them with another vegetable. Bell peppers, zucchini, and eggplant would all be delicious additions. Additionally, if you don’t have any vegetarian chicken pieces on hand, try substituting them with tofu or seitan instead.

For those who like some heat in their food, consider adding extra chipotle chile in adobo sauce or even jalapenos for a spicy kick. On the other hand, if you prefer milder flavors, reduce the amount of chipotle chile or skip it altogether.

If you’re gluten-free, don’t worry! Simply swap out the pizza crust recipe for your favorite gluten-free option. You can also use vegan cheese alternatives such as cashew cheese or nutritional yeast for a dairy-free twist on this traditional calzone.

For a Tex-Mex twist on this Italian classic, substitute the marinara sauce with salsa verde and add in some black beans and avocado for a filling combination that’s sure to please.

Finally, if you’ve got an air fryer handy and want to try something new, give your calzones a healthy makeover by popping them in the air fryer for just a few minutes until they’re crispy and golden brown.

Make-Ahead, Storing and Reheating

So, you’ve baked your delicious vegan Chef Joey’s Mexican Calzone, but you’ve got some leftovers that you don’t want to go to waste. No worries, I’ve got you covered with some helpful tips to store and reheat your calzones perfectly.

Firstly, once the calzones have cooled down to room temperature, wrap them individually in plastic wrap or aluminum foil. Then, place the wrapped calzones in an airtight container or a ziplock bag before placing them in the fridge.

The calzones will last up to 3 days in the refrigerator before they start to lose their freshness. When reheating your calzone, avoid using a microwave as it can make the crust soggy. Instead, I recommend reheating them in an oven or air fryer at 350°F for 10-12 minutes until heated through.

To freeze the calzones for later use, simply wrap them individually in plastic wrap and then in foil. Store them in an airtight container or ziplock bag and place them in the freezer for up to three months.

When ready to heat, thaw overnight in the refrigerator and follow the same reheating instructions mentioned above.

Chef Joey’s Mexican Calzone (Vegan) Recipe

I love pizza pockets filled with goodies and I wanted to come up with something for my lunch today. I had some left overs and added them into the mix. Ole!
No ratings yet
Prep Time 20 mins
Cook Time 30 mins
Servings 2 calzones
Calories 183.3 kcal

Ingredients
  

  • 1 pizza crust, recipe (no yeast-vegan)
  • 1 (6 7/8 ounce) package vegetarian chicken pieces
  • 1/4 cup cooked corn, nibblets
  • 1 medium onion, diced
  • 3 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 chipotle chile in adobo (chopped fine)
  • 1/4 cup black olives (fine chopped)
  • 5 button mushrooms, chopped small
  • 6 marinated artichoke hearts (chopped fine)
  • 1 (9 1/2 ounce) jar marinara sauce (or other tomato sauce)
  • 1 (11 ounce) package vegan cheese
  • salt and pepper

Instructions
 

  • Preheat oven to 375'F.
  • Prepare the pizza dough and set aside. I put mine in a plastic container with a lid. I put some olive oil on the dough to keep it supple.
  • Prepare all the ingredients that need chopping.
  • Saute the onion and garlic for a few minutes. then add everything else except the marinara sauce and cheese.
  • Turn the heat down and add the marinara sauce until the mixture is just moist. Saute this for a few minutes to combine everything together.
  • Remove from heat.
  • Divide the pizza dough into two equal pieces. Roll them out and put half the filling on each round.
  • Shred some cheese on top of the marinara mixture and then seal the pastries well so they don't leak. You can brush the tops with some soy milk or melted vegan margarine.
  • Cut small vent holes in the top of the pastries and bake for 30 minutes.
  • Serve warm with melted cheese and more marinara sauce on top.
